Originally from Catskill, NY, Bob Powers (guitarist/trumpeter) has worked extensively in the rock, funk and jazz idioms. Robert holds a Jazz Performance Degree from Arizona State University, where he received the Bob Ravenscroft Jazz Bird Scholarship. He studied under great artist such as Mike Crotty, Mike Kocour, David Hickman, Ryan Lehr and Chris Champion. While studying at Arizona State Robert had the great pleasure to perform with artist and composers such as Gunther Schuller, Scott Wendholt, Jerry Bergonzi, Chris Vadala, Sheamus Blake, John Stowell and David Friesen to name a few.
While in New York , Robert attended and graduated Schenectady County Community College. There, he studied under Bill Meckley, Donald Boucher, Nat Phipps, Brett Wery and Tim Cleotor. During this period Robert spent his time practicing and attending concerts at The Van Dyke Jazz Club where he was able to experience such jazz greats as Empire Jazz Orchestra, Maynard Ferguson, Randy Brecker, Nick Brignola, Claudio Roditi, Chick Corea, Pat Metheny, Billy Mays, Scott Henderson, Pat Martino, Allen Holdsworth, Charlie Hunter, Phil Woods, Mark Vinci, Wynton Marsalis, John Scofield, Joshua Redman- all of which had a profound impact on Roberts musical inspiration, approach and career.
In addition, Robert became busy in upstate New York as a freelance trumpeter, working on various projects, the Joey Thomas Big Band and studying with jazz trumpet great-Brian Lynch.
Over the years Robert has worked on many great projects as well as musicians such as Chris Vadala, Mike Kocour, Mike Vax, John Lewis, Chris Champion, Mike Crotty, Tom Miles, Fred and Ike Sturm, Tony Vacca, The Show Chicago, DreamWorks, Desert House Productions, Proper Villain Entertainment, World Famous Rani G, Glendale Jazz Festival, Chandler Jazz Festival, Prescott Jazz Festival, Tempe Festival for the Arts, opened up for Blues Traveler and working with his own band -The Energy Trio -a funk, rock, jazz, experimental B3 organ trio joined by great musicians Shea Marshall (B3)and Erik Teichmann(Drums).
As well as working as a freelance trumpeter/guitarist/bandleader and composer, Robert is currently music faculty for the Metropolitan Arts Institute, Jazz faculty for Phoenix College and the Desert Ridge Music Academy in Phoenix, Arizona.
